Carbon based soil amendments like humics and fulvics are excellent food sources for soil microorganisms. I’ll write more about humics in a future blog but I’ll tell you now that a big benefit for using humates is that you’ll need to aerate less after a couple of years of use.
High quality compost is also an excellent source of nutrients for soil microorganisms. However compost that has not gone through carbon and nitrogen cycles can introduce problems like weed seeds, high salt, and too much nitrogen. Be sure to source compost that has gone through both the carbon and nitrogen cycle. Most commercial (and home) composts have not. Earthworm castings are a safer choice if you’re unsure.
